Output 524e08b6f3290266a0ca77c32f233d884a83876139cadb4fc2c20b059c484e39:10

value
67201
script pubkey
OP_0 OP_PUSHBYTES_20 d3fa4dbf716020c395f85755ecbb308f72123aac
address
bc1q60aym0m3vqsv890c2a27ewes3aepyw4vwyv3gj
transaction
524e08b6f3290266a0ca77c32f233d884a83876139cadb4fc2c20b059c484e39
confirmations
140362
spent
true